First Issues
From Marvel, there's the Cable versus the Avengers miniseries Avengers: X-Sanction — writer Jeph Loeb was on hand to talk that comic up recently. There's also the miniseries Carnage U.S.A., which sees Spider-Man's symbiote nemesis running amok in America's heartland.

Advertisement

Over at Dark Horse, John Ostrander pens Star Wars: Agent Of The Empire - Iron Eclipse, which is about a secret agent wending his way across the Empire. There's also the first issue of the comic book adaptation of Chuck Hogan and Guillermo del Toro's vampire novel The Strain — you can read our recent interview with the director about that here.

As for DC titles, there's a new Ray miniseries penned by Jimmy Palmiotti and Justin Gray (here's some info on that). Also, the Vertigo: First Blood anthology rounds up the first issues of Sweet Tooth, iZombie, The Unwritten, and American Vampire all in one place.

Graphic Novels
If you want every single new DC comic from last September all in one place, the 1216-page DC Comics: The New 52 hardcover anthology is on the stands. Other heavy buys this week include the third volume of Absolute Promethea, the second Walking Dead omnibus, and Secret Wars I and II. The most toyetic comic crossover ever, back in print!

Other new graphic novels on the stands include Fables: Superteam, a reprint of the fifth volume of Hitman, the fifteenth volume of The Walking Dead, a reprint of Jonathan Hickman's The Nightly News, the Rocketeer Adventures anthology, Hickman's new time-traveling book Red Wing, and Brandon Seifert and Lukas Ketner's rad supernatural horror medical procedural Witch Doctor.

As far as old-school material there's the first volume of Don Newton's Tales Of The Batman, Showcase Presents: Batman, Volume 5, and Showcase Presents: Wonder Woman, Volume 4. There's also the English-language adaptation of Marjane Satrape's fairy tale graphic novel The Sigh and a collected comic anthology of Jim Henson's Storyteller series featuring creators like Roger Langridge, Marjorie Liu, Jeff Parker, and Francesco Francavilla.
